1
0
Fork 0
mirror of https://code.forgejo.org/actions/setup-forgejo synced 2024-09-07 20:07:19 +00:00
Commit graph

253 commits

Author SHA1 Message Date
earl-warren b8db1b1dd4 Merge pull request 'upgrade the default runner to 3.5.1' (#145) from earl-warren/setup-forgejo:wip-runner into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/145
2024-08-24 05:53:29 +00:00
Earl Warren 815fd6cae5
upgrade the default runner to 3.5.1 2024-08-23 23:33:22 +02:00
earl-warren 86a6b71996 Merge pull request 'upgrade the default runner to 3.5.0' (#130) from earl-warren/setup-forgejo:wip-runner into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/130
2024-07-05 17:39:17 +00:00
Earl Warren 6607c6d8a5
upgrade the default runner to 3.5.0 2024-07-02 20:58:19 +02:00
earl-warren 9e77470959 Merge pull request 'upgrade the default runner to 3.4.1' (#124) from earl-warren/setup-forgejo:wip-runner-config into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/124
2024-03-24 15:58:50 +00:00
Earl Warren 2fb5bf5c1d
upgrade the default runner to 3.4.1 2024-03-24 13:59:21 +01:00
earl-warren db41d64409 Merge pull request 'upgrade the default runner to 3.4.0' (#122) from earl-warren/setup-forgejo:wip-runner-config into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/122
2024-03-21 20:16:50 +00:00
Earl Warren 5077c2181f
upgrade the default runner to 3.4.0 2024-03-21 16:46:45 +01:00
Earl Warren fe36af9367
cascade: end-to-end usage of setup-forgejo moved to another workflow 2024-03-21 06:19:03 +01:00
earl-warren 5ff43f6662 Merge pull request 'do not display confusing error message if logs do not exist' (#115) from earl-warren/setup-forgejo:wip-verbose into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/115
Reviewed-by: dachary <dachary@noreply.code.forgejo.org>
2024-02-08 10:38:55 +00:00
Earl Warren 82ae462c78
do not display confusing error message if logs do not exist
it is expected but the user does not know that and will incorrectly
think it is an error
2024-02-08 10:55:50 +01:00
earl-warren 9511dbeb90 Merge pull request 'forgejo app.ini ENABLE_PUSH_CREATE_ORG = true' (#114) from earl-warren/setup-forgejo:wip-org into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/114
Reviewed-by: dachary <dachary@noreply.code.forgejo.org>
2024-02-06 20:52:36 +00:00
Earl Warren 403c7e3253
forgejo app.ini ENABLE_PUSH_CREATE_ORG = true 2024-02-06 18:09:02 +01:00
Earl Warren 9fcc5f5d46
apt-get update before installing 2023-12-29 16:46:31 +01:00
Earl Warren c14cb08fbf
forgejo-runner: use the installed binary to display the version 2023-12-21 15:07:14 +01:00
earl-warren 46df17e2c6 Merge pull request 'document the difference between v1 and v2' (#111) from earl-warren/setup-forgejo:wip-readme into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/111
Reviewed-by: dachary <dachary@noreply.code.forgejo.org>
2023-12-21 13:49:21 +00:00
Earl Warren c260ee4301
document the difference between v1 and v2 2023-12-20 23:26:18 +01:00
earl-warren 0720d52456 Merge pull request 'forgejo-runner needs an IP, not localhost for the artifacts server' (#110) from earl-warren/setup-forgejo:wip-cleanup into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/110
Reviewed-by: dachary <dachary@noreply.code.forgejo.org>
2023-12-20 21:47:49 +00:00
Earl Warren 05385ad75e
do not override the DOT variable from forgejo-curl.sh 2023-12-20 22:24:48 +01:00
Earl Warren 65957effd9
avoid confusing message about non error during teardown 2023-12-20 22:24:23 +01:00
Earl Warren b51343081a
forgejo-runner needs an IP, not localhost for the artifacts server 2023-12-20 22:22:58 +01:00
Earl Warren 418489ad4f
no longer use /usr/local/bin 2023-12-20 22:22:14 +01:00
Earl Warren f147de9c79
use the same directory for teardown and setup 2023-12-19 18:38:38 +01:00
Earl Warren bfec7083d7
remove redundant removal of logs 2023-12-19 18:24:28 +01:00
Earl Warren 372b23108c
re-use forgejo-url 2023-12-19 18:07:00 +01:00
Earl Warren 82e6d3ec27
adduser --gecos is universal not --comment 2023-12-19 18:06:45 +01:00
earl-warren c7106eb215 Merge pull request 'forgejo-binary.sh instead of always running from OCI' (#108) from earl-warren/setup-forgejo:wip-binary into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/108
Reviewed-by: dachary <dachary@noreply.code.forgejo.org>
2023-12-19 15:53:37 +00:00
Earl Warren 6b89f49230
also test v1.20 binary 2023-12-17 23:35:54 +01:00
Earl Warren 6b431ecf9b
add nested test for action.yml binary support 2023-12-17 23:32:55 +01:00
Earl Warren b2ce91a593
use alpine image instead of the heavier default for testing 2023-12-17 23:32:21 +01:00
Earl Warren c18ce57fad
forgejo-binary runs forgejo from binary instead of OCI 2023-12-17 23:32:21 +01:00
Earl Warren 0dee755317
ensure all files are created in a designated directory
for backward compatibility DIR defaults to $(pwd)

also create the additional convenience files:

* forgejocli
* forgejo-url
* forgejo-auth-url which includes the user and password
2023-12-17 22:24:51 +01:00
Earl Warren 02ca9d26bf
.forgejo/workflows/forgejo.sh is deadcode 2023-12-17 22:24:51 +01:00
Earl Warren 03cebf0f41
forgejo-runner-lib.sh -> forgejo-lib.sh
take stop_daemon from forgejo-runner.sh
take retry from forgejo.sh
2023-12-17 22:24:50 +01:00
Earl Warren 9d5363f5f7
upgrade tests to use node:20-bookworm instead of node:16-buster 2023-12-17 16:53:51 +01:00
earl-warren c4b783e8cb Merge pull request 'upgrade runner v3.3.0 and add IPv6 tests' (#107) from cascading-pr/setup-forgejo:forgejo/runner-129 into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/107
Reviewed-by: earl-warren <earl-warren@noreply.code.forgejo.org>
2023-12-04 18:58:48 +00:00
cascading-pr 5907644119
upgrade to runner v3.3.0 2023-12-04 19:04:46 +01:00
Earl Warren 875414b617
IPv6 tests 2023-12-04 18:06:06 +01:00
Earl Warren 00a4cd9916
upgrade lxc-helpers 2023-12-04 18:06:06 +01:00
earl-warren 75cc10f9ca Merge pull request 'sync lxc-helpers 529f2049d039091f4a5b4d8f42c335c7c65ab115' (#101) from earl-warren/setup-forgejo:wip-lxc-helpers into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/101
Reviewed-by: dachary <dachary@noreply.code.forgejo.org>
2023-11-11 23:46:09 +00:00
Earl Warren 8021d61ac4
sync lxc-helpers 529f2049d039091f4a5b4d8f42c335c7c65ab115 2023-11-11 18:05:20 +01:00
Earl Warren 1583b5bf96
default runner is v3.2.0 2023-11-11 13:54:27 +01:00
Earl Warren e84be18f37
do not cascade if the CASCADE variable is no 2023-11-10 19:10:33 +01:00
earl-warren ca4548f34a Merge pull request 'link to the LXC runs-on documentation' (#96) from earl-warren/setup-forgejo:wip-tests into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/96
Reviewed-by: dachary <dachary@noreply.code.forgejo.org>
2023-11-09 15:56:13 +00:00
Earl Warren d660cf008d
link to the LXC runs-on documentation 2023-11-09 16:24:39 +01:00
Earl Warren 13e4980952
as of runner 3.1.0 self-hosted is no longer implicitly lxc 2023-11-09 16:03:53 +01:00
Earl Warren 4e7e5d2dd5
use the latest go version 1.21.4 2023-11-09 16:02:08 +01:00
Earl Warren 11e55d29d0
test with Forgejo 1.21.0-7-rc2 2023-11-09 16:01:56 +01:00
Earl Warren daaa7f064d
default runner is v3.1.0 2023-11-09 16:00:33 +01:00
earl-warren 36311a582a Merge pull request 'docs: sudo scope is obsolete, remove it' (#92) from earl-warren/setup-forgejo:wip-cascade-end-to-end into main
Reviewed-on: https://code.forgejo.org/actions/setup-forgejo/pulls/92
2023-11-08 16:43:45 +00:00